Visitors pose for a photo in front of the snow sculpture during the opening of the 20th Harbin International Ice-Snow Sculpture Expo "Exotic France in Harbin" in Harbin, capital of northeast China's Heilongjiang Province, Dec. 20, 2007. The sculptures at the expo consumed 120,000 cubic meters of snow and 10,000 cubic meters of ice. (Xinhua Photo)
